To begin,  I suppose I should introduce our story to those of you who may not know. This will help you  get a better understanding of our family and the love we share. 

It all started about three years ago when my husband and I decided we should try to start a family. We figured it wouldn't be hard and it would probably happen before we were "ready". Well, let me fast forward...three years, roughly 300 doctors appointments, dozens of medications, ultra sounds, miscarriage,  injections, and two surgeries later we got our beautiful twin girls. 

Our journey to find our family felt long and hard. I know we are not alone in this 1 in 8 families struggle with infertility related issues. We were "lucky" that we only had to do 1 round of IVF (in vitro fertilization) and came out with two healthy, almost full term baby girls. I am thankful everyday for those sad, hard years they brought us to our babies. So, as you can see maybe I am a little too obsessed with our girls, but our journey has brought me here. I love every moment with them and everything that they do fills me with so much joy. 

The girls just turned 5 months old yesterday and are getting so big! They came early at 36.5 weeks on the dot! They were delivered via c-section and came into the world at 7:23 and 7:24 December 21, 2015. Ava 4 lbs 9oz and 17 inches, Ella 5 lbs 8.5 oz and 18.5 inches,. These  sweet girls only had to spend a few hours in the NICU to make sure they could hold their own body temperatures and then they were all ours.
